About [4-[2-(4-cyanophenyl)ethynyl]-2-methylphenyl] 4-[2-[2-(2-methylprop-2-enoyloxy)ethoxy]ethoxy]benzoate

[4-[2-(4-cyanophenyl)ethynyl]-2-methylphenyl] 4-[2-[2-(2-methylprop-2-enoyloxy)ethoxy]ethoxy]benzoate (PubChem CID 58939391) has the molecular formula C31H27NO6 and a molecular weight of 509.56 g/mol. Its IUPAC name is [4-[2-(4-cyanophenyl)ethynyl]-2-methylphenyl] 4-[2-[2-(2-methylprop-2-enoyloxy)ethoxy]ethoxy]benzoate.
